On Feb 7 1968 this Canadian Pacific as Flight 322 (707-138 N791SA) was arriving from Honolulu HNL, failed to stop and crashed with airport buildings after landing in Vancouver (YVR). There were 2 Fatalities: a crew member and one on ground.
